Nose A black aromatic theme graphite, flint, char. A sensitive yet apparent veil of oak ever so shy, compliant. Palate Full and expansive. An immersion of flavour saturation and a textural continuum across the palate. Mouth coating sweet tannins and balanced acidity never confronted by any threat of new oak. Black olive and chocolate notes resonate with an abundance of fruits and plum, prune, blackberries, wild blueberrie. Persistent length and flavour, finishing firm and assertive. Peak Drinking 2017 to 2032 . Bin 28 offers a showcase of warm climate Australian Shiraz, ripe, robust and generously flavoured. First made in 1959, Bin 28 is named after the famous Barossa Valley Kalimna Vineyard purchased by Penfolds in 1945 and from which the wine was originally sourced. Today, Bin 28 is a multi region, multi vineyard blend, with the Barossa Valley always well represented.
